| #include <stdio.h> |
| |
| #include <wiringPi.h> |
| #include <gertboard.h> |
| |
| int main () |
| { |
| int x1, x2 ; |
| double v1, v2 ; |
| |
| printf ("\n") ; |
| printf ("Gertboard demo: Simple Voltmeters\n") ; |
| printf ("=================================\n") ; |
| |
| // Always initialise wiringPi. Use wiringPiSys() if you don't need |
| // (or want) to run as root |
| |
| wiringPiSetupSys () ; |
| |
| // Initialise the Gertboard analog hardware at pin 100 |
| |
| gertboardAnalogSetup (100) ; |
| |
| printf ("\n") ; |
| printf ("| Channel 0 | Channel 1 |\n") ; |
| |
| for (;;) |
| { |
| |
| // Read the 2 channels: |
| |
| x1 = analogRead (100) ; |
| x2 = analogRead (101) ; |
| |
| // Convert to a voltage: |
| |
| v1 = (double)x1 / 1023.0 * 3.3 ; |
| v2 = (double)x2 / 1023.0 * 3.3 ; |
| |
| // Print |
| |
| printf ("| %6.3f | %6.3f |\r", v1, v2) ; |
| fflush (stdout) ; |
| } |
| |
| return 0 ; |
| } |
